Output cfecc62e5eb35d51471d1453cc2c322e70943b265a1788a24dd894ca56886597:17

value
23119853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de0a517200b8eaa53c18391ec1b30951dfe508b OP_EQUAL
address
M9AY8XMZGNwVCCnZ9E88nfrGFvtiM7eoVG
transaction
cfecc62e5eb35d51471d1453cc2c322e70943b265a1788a24dd894ca56886597
spent
true